22 August 2026, Hazaribagh: Loknayak Jayaprakash Eye Hospital, Bahera Ashram, Chauparan, operated by Nav Bharat Jagriti Kendra (NBJK), organized a free eye screening camp today at the Office of the General Manager, Electricity Department, Julu Park, Hazaribagh.

The camp was organized for officers and employees working in various offices of the Electricity Department in Hazaribagh. A total of 139 officers and employees underwent free eye examinations during the camp. Following the examinations, 83 people were provided with spectacles, while 118 people received free medicines.

On the occasion, Mr. Ashok Kumar Upadhyay, Superintending Engineer, Jharkhand Bijli Vitran Nigam Limited, was felicitated with a memento by Mr. Gandharv Gaurav, Programme Director, Nav Bharat Jagriti Kendra, in recognition of his support and cooperation.
